Typical Issues Found in Sash Windows
Comprehending common problems that can develop in sash windows can help you determine the requirement for a repairman. Here are a few of the most regular concerns:
ProblemDescriptionDraftsSpaces in the window frame can result in drafts, triggering energy loss and pain indoors.Rope or Pulley DamageThe ropes that permit the sashes to slide open may break or break, preventing movement.Cracked PanesGlass can end up being damaged due to age or impact.Wood RotMoisture can lead to wood rot, jeopardizing the structural stability of the window.Paint PeelingPoor paint quality or weather condition conditions can cause paint to peel, exposing the wood.How to Find a Sash Window Repairman in Your Area

What to Expect During the Repair Process
When you've picked a sash window repairman, here's what you can anticipate throughout the repair procedure.
Initial Assessment
The repairman will likely conduct an initial assessment to recognize all the concerns impacting your sash windows. This step normally involves:
Inspection of the Window Frames: Checking for rot, damage, or problems in movement.Evaluation of Glass Condition: Looking for any cracks or weak points in the glass panes.Repair Proposal
After the assessment, the repairman will provide a proposition that includes:
Scope of Work: A comprehensive list of repairs needed.Approximated Costs: A breakdown of material and labor costs.Timeline: An approximation of how long the repairs will take.The Repair Process
When you've approved the proposition, the repairman will proceed with the work. This might include:
Fixing Ropes and Pulleys: Replacing or fixing the systems that allow the window to slide.Eliminating and Replacing Glass Panes: If appropriate, replacing broken panes with new glass.Attending To Wood Rot: Repairing or replacing harmed wood to guarantee structural stability.Repainting: Finishing up with paint touchups to enhance resilience and visual appeal.FAQs: Sash Window Repairman
